    In [Ann. Math., II. Ser. 130, No. 1, 41-73 (1989; Zbl 0685.57007)] \textit{D. Gabai} and \textit{U. Oertel} introduced the notion of essential laminations in 3-manifolds. These are codimension-one laminations where each leaf is \(\pi_1\)-injective, with no 2-sphere leaves, where the complement of the lamination is incompressible and where each closed complementary component is end-incompressible. Manifolds with essential laminations generalize Haken manifolds and manifolds with Reebless foliations, and one of the main goals of the theory has been to generalize to manifolds with essential laminations the known results about Haken manifolds. In this paper, the authors consider manifolds with genuine laminations, that is, essential laminations which are not obtained from a Reebless foliation by splitting open along the leaves. These manifolds include in particular manifolds with pseudo-Anosov flows. The main result is that the fundamental group of a closed atoroidal 3-manifold containing a genuine lamination is word hyperbolic. The proof consists in exploiting the fact that some closed complementary component of the lamination is not an \(I\)-bundle, and applying to it Gabai's Ubiquity Theorem (to appear in [Surveys in Differential Geometry, 5, International Press]) to show that the manifold satisfies a linear isoperimetric inequality. The results can be seen as a weak general form of Thurston's hyperbolization theorem.
